Output f6bcab5a95fe809324e51109e3b2507b05db2b3412980d81bc6e07249a4b78db:0

value
678859155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4fe796f215b448710b912e7ea537b400e31ede OP_EQUAL
address
3DJBTn6s1LppdX8aRwVx8Q5HZpmEwujGfA
transaction
f6bcab5a95fe809324e51109e3b2507b05db2b3412980d81bc6e07249a4b78db
spent
true